Purification and Characterization of Biosurfactant from Marine Pseudomonas sp. CHCS-2





Abstract
A marine microorganism producing biosurfactant was isolated from the oil polluted coast of Chung¡©Mu in Korea, and was identified as Pseudomonas sp.. It produced the biosurfactant and its optimum cul¡©ture conditions for pH and salt concentration were 8.0 and 3.0%, respectively. The productivity of biosurfactant from this strain was affected by the nitrogen source used. For the oil resolvability of the biosurfactant, the residual oil in the culture broth with 2% Kuwait crude oil at each time of 48, 96, and 132hr was investigated by gas chromatography. As result of this experiment, it was verified that the biosurfactant acted on C,o-C? of Kuwait crude oil and so the oil was decomposed. The biosurfactant isolated from the supernatant was purified by adsorption to Amberliter XAD-7 and followed by gel chromatography(Sephadex G-100) and HPLC. The purified biosurfactant showed a high value of emul¡©sifying activity at 401C and the emulsifying stability was maintained at the temperature range of 30C -60C. The purified biosurfactant reduced the interfacial tension of Kuwait crude oil remarkably and showed improved dispersing ability compared to those of commercial surfactants such as Tween 80, Tween 60 and SDS.
